RACE
DESCRIPTION: Road Race: A new epic course to add variety to our
race schedule. The race follows an
out-and-back course along quiet secondary roads through rural areas east of
Great Falls. The course follows
scenic, smooth, lightly traveled highways through rolling terrain with a few
200-300 foot climbs. The long
course has a 500 foot climb.
Distances: Category 2,3 -
61 miles. Other Categories - 45 miles.
Time Trial The 5
mile course climbs 700 feet, starting in Centerville, MT

SCORING: Omnium Scoring. Points awarded for placings in TT and
RR. Highest cumulative points
wins. Racers do not have to enter
both events to be eligible for overall prizes. Categories:
Sr 1, 2, 3; Sr 4,5; Master A, Master B, Junior, Women 1, 2, 3; Women
4,5. Road race fields grouped
depending on entries.
